The Quapaw World (Quapaw, Okla.) 1917-191?

The Quapaw World was a weekly newspaper first appearing in 1917 and running through the 1910s. It was published in Quapaw, Okla. by World Pub. Co.

The Gateway to Oklahoma History currently provides access to 26 issues (117 pages) from 2 years of this newspaper's run. The earliest date held is December 6, 1917. The last date is July 18, 1918.
